Long rectangular orange silk shawl. The shawl has a pale tan and peach center and progresses through various shades of orange until it reaches a dark orange at the top and bottom edges. There are three wide orange bands along the top and bottom edges. The ends of the shawl are bound with a band that follows the same color progression as the center panel. There is a tag sewn into the upper left corner "A.P. Phillips". There is a large rectangular section of the shawl missing from the bottom right corner.
